You probably want to use LATERAL JOIN, which will compute the subquery for each left hand row. Otherwise it's computed just once.


With SQL there are commonly several options available, and tradeoffs might not be obvious until it's tested against a real data set. Sometimes even an EXPLAIN that looks good still has some drawback in production, though in my experience it's very rare.
